Evans v. Spawn
Plaintiff: Charles Evans, III
Bailiff To Judge Coffey: Patti Spawn
Case Number: 8:2012cv00235
Filed: July 6, 2012
Court: US District Court for the District of Nebraska
Office: 8 Omaha Office
Presiding Judge: Joseph F. Bataillon
Presiding Judge: Pro Se Docket
Nature of Suit: Civil Rights: Other
Cause of Action: 42 U.S.C. ยง 1983 Civil Rights Act
Jury Demanded By: None

Date Filed Document Text
August 24, 2012 Opinion or Order Filing 6 MEMORANDUM AND ORDER - Evans' Complaint (filing no. 1 ) is dismissed with prejudice because Spawn is entitled to absolute qualified-judicial immunity. A separate judgment will be entered in accordance with this Memorandum and Order. Ordered by Judge Joseph F. Bataillon. (Copy mailed to pro se party)(GJG)
July 12, 2012 Opinion or Order Filing 5 MEMORANDUM AND ORDER granting 2 Motion for Leave to Proceed in forma pauperis, and the Complaint shall be filed without payment of fees. Ordered by Judge Joseph F. Bataillon. (Copy mailed to pro se party)(MKR)
